Output 8da985097ea3be726c1750cdc83d73fe21f23995f018e1320cc61e7742433183:0

value
1509536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43136ffb7a802c0579faa1cac98c5a453b0092fd OP_EQUAL
address
37ogUw47DjYT9fz9kMfVXr4mhEbUHowRV4
transaction
8da985097ea3be726c1750cdc83d73fe21f23995f018e1320cc61e7742433183